Hi Kyle,

The 'present simple passive' is good for both of those sentences. Don't put it into the past simple passive with "were".

PRESENT ACTIVE: Advertisers persuade us to follow...
PRESENT PASSIVE: We are persuaded (by advertisers) to follow...

It is true that children who are brought up by wealthy parents enjoy luxuries and a worry-free childhood. While this might make other less fortunate children envious, I believe that the these children are better prepared to deal with the problems of adult life.

Life does not always go according to our well laid out plans. Children who are brought up by wealthy parents usually are pampered in such a way that disappointments in life remain completely hidden till they become young adults. However, a child growing up in a family with financial limitations understands that not everything that one desires is achievable, at least not immediately. These children learn to enjoy the simple joys of life at a much earlier stage and are usually much happier. They also grow up to be much more creative. For instance, a child who does not get modern electronic games and gadgets, occupies himself with alternative hobbies such as crafts. They sometimes make innovative games themselves with items found in the general household.

Children who are raised by not so wealthy parents often tend to have much more independence and freedom. They do not have the restrictions or the necessity to adhere to a certain level of social standard that children with wealthy parents have to deal with. This independence helps them make much better decisions in their adult life. Children whose family does not have large amounts of money become more prudent with money. They understand the importance of money management. This aids them in handling crisis situations involving money in the future, more adeptly. Lastly, children with less money work much harder towards achieving their goals than those with abundant money. This becomes very important in organization where the latter group often struggle to take additional responsibilities and go the extra mile.

All in all children with less money usually grow up to be more independent, responsible, creative and happier individuals.
